GitHub
Staff Product Manager
Job Description
Job DescriptionAbout GitHubAs the global home for all developers, GitHub is the complete AI-powered developer platform to build, scale, and deliver secure software. Over 150+ million developers, including more than 90% of the Fortune 100 companies, use GitHub to collaborate and experiment across 420+ million repositories. With all the collaborative features of GitHub, it has never been easier for individuals and teams to write faster, better code.
LocationsIn this role you can work from Remote, United StatesOverviewGitHub is changing the way the world builds and secures software, and we want you to help build GitHub! Millions of developers and companies use GitHub to build, ship, and maintain their software. With over 65 million users, hundreds of thousands of registered apps, and billions of API calls every day, GitHub provides the core infrastructure that binds the open source community together. We’re looking for an experienced Product Manager to lead GitHub’s API strategy.
In this role, you’ll define how our API evolves to support the next generation of development where AI agents are first-class consumers alongside developers. You’ll work across teams to ensure our API is robust, scalable, and designed for both traditional integrations and agentic workflows.
Partnering closely with engineering, developer relations, and external stakeholders, you’ll shape the roadmap that enables agents to interact with GitHub at scale while maintaining the reliability and flexibility our ecosystem depends on. As a product manager, you will be expected to bring a strong passion for helping developers collaborate. You should already be familiar with the way software is developed and some of the tools developers use, and be excited to build deep expertise in an industry that is changing the world.
You’ll define feature sets, partner with Design to connect multiple design factors, and own and drive the roadmap for your areas of responsibility. GitHub’s engineering and product management organizations are highly distributed, and we embrace an environment of asynchronous communication. We expect you to have strong communication skills and be able to build working relationships with coworkers in locations around the globe.
We value collaboration, empathy, quality, positive impact, and shipping. You will excel when the way you work reflects these values.
We want you to enable every team member to do the best work of their lives and we’ll partner to enable the same for you. In this position, you will work closely with product managers, designers, and engineers. You will also be part of a community dedicated to making a positive impact at work and at large.
ResponsibilitiesAnalysis of Customer & Market SignalsIdentify and prioritize developer needs through customer engagement, feedback, and market trends. Anticipate and mitigate blockers to ensure seamless developer workflows. You will be the champion and voice of customers in every conversation.
You will build direct relationships with customers as well as immersing yourself in customer feedbackProduct/Service DefinitionDefine and drive GitHub’s multi-model AI strategy and platform roadmap. Influence senior stakeholders and provide thought leadership across GitHub and Microsoft. You will be responsible for a specific product area and defining a vision that aligns with customer needs and GitHub’s goals.
Go-To-Market & DeliveryLead growth experiments and adoption campaigns to validate product direction and scale usage. Communicate product vision through executive briefings, blog posts, and developer community channels. Performance & ImpactAnalyze data for trends and potential customer pain points, and use this to prioritize and inform how to improve the product.
EWJD3